### Retry Semantics

Brightmoor's webhook dispatcher retries failed deliveries with exponential backoff plus jitter. A delivery is abandoned after the max attempt count, and the endpoint is quarantined if its failure rate stays elevated over the sliding window. Maintainers changing these values must update the consumer SLA doc. The constants governing this behavior are:

constants for yagaf-taweg:
WEIGHTS = {
    "belael": 881,
    "pelael": 167,
    "ulaix": 116,
}

# Service Accounts: String Extraction

The `extract-i18n` script pulls translatable strings from all Bramblewick repos and pushes them to the Glossa service. It runs under the `i18n-extractor` service account. Do not run it under your personal account; Glossa rate-limits individual users aggressively. The account has write access to the staging catalog only. Set the token in your shell before invoking the script. The current staging token is below.

API key for kahap-kafog: zpat15_6qzxZ7YR8aDwjmp

Night-shift staff: Floor 4 of the Tellhaven Building opens this week. After 21:00, access is via the rear stairwell only; the lifts are locked out overnight during the settling period. Complete a walk-through of the new floor once per shift and log it. The stairwell keypad accepts the code below.

badge for yahop-fawep: bdg-XBKXI-68071

Subject: Hallbrook Plant Capacity — Decision

Board: we will not expand Hallbrook. Demand forecasts don't justify the capital, and the Tarrow facility can absorb overflow at lower cost. Second shift at Tarrow starts next quarter. Capex freed up gets redirected to automation upgrades. Union briefings scheduled; comms plan ready. No public statement until contracts with Vessmark are signed. One confidential item is appended below.

management briefing: Sorielix Systems is in early talks to buy Druethix Logistics for about $34.1 million. The Gorwyn launch date is May 13, and nothing goes to the press before then.